Top verses about Bribes

Exodus 23:8222 votes
And thou shalt take no gift: for the gift blindeth the wise, and perverteth the words of the righteous.
Proverbs 15:27139 votes
He that is greedy of gain troubleth his own house; but he that hateth gifts shall live.
Proverbs 21:1481 votes
A gift in secret pacifieth anger: and a reward in the bosom strong wrath.
Ecclesiastes 7:781 votes
Surely oppression maketh a wise man mad; and a gift destroyeth the heart.
Amos 5:1271 votes
For I know your manifold transgressions and your mighty sins: they afflict the just, they take a bribe, and they turn aside the poor in the gate from their right.
Deuteronomy 16:1966 votes
Thou shalt not wrest judgment; thou shalt not respect persons, neither take a gift: for a gift doth blind the eyes of the wise, and pervert the words of the righteous.
Proverbs 17:2357 votes
A wicked man taketh a gift out of the bosom to pervert the ways of judgment.

Isaiah 1:2346 votes
Thy princes are rebellious, and companions of thieves: every one loveth gifts, and followeth after rewards: they judge not the fatherless, neither doth the cause of the widow come unto them.

1 Samuel 8:341 votes
And his sons walked not in his ways, but turned aside after lucre, and took bribes, and perverted judgment.
Deuteronomy 10:1736 votes
For the Lord your God is God of gods, and Lord of lords, a great God, a mighty, and a terrible, which regardeth not persons, nor taketh reward:
Deuteronomy 27:2536 votes
Cursed be he that taketh reward to slay an innocent person. And all the people shall say, Amen.
Psalms 26:1032 votes
In whose hands is mischief, and their right hand is full of bribes.
Isaiah 5:2332 votes
Which justify the wicked for reward, and take away the righteousness of the righteous from him!
Proverbs 29:431 votes
The king by judgment establisheth the land: but he that receiveth gifts overthroweth it.
Job 15:3429 votes
For the congregation of hypocrites shall be desolate, and fire shall consume the tabernacles of bribery.
Micah 7:327 votes
That they may do evil with both hands earnestly, the prince asketh, and the judge asketh for a reward; and the great man, he uttereth his mischievous desire: so they wrap it up.
Psalms 15:524 votes
He that putteth not out his money to usury, nor taketh reward against the innocent. He that doeth these things shall never be moved.
